Breezewood, PA til Monday morning. Good day for me today, finally found insurance for the second truck and Windsmith. What a friggin' nightmare that's been ! Insurance has to be the only service you pay them and yet it feels like you are working for them, forms, phone calls, blah-blah. Let me get on my knees and beg you to insure two drivers who haven't had any claims in over 10 years ?? what a racket. Talked to prolly 20 different agents, most of whom would not even give me a quote, but finally found a guy I really like and actually getting a better price and better coverage per truck now than I was on the one truck so all's well I suppose.
